Never throughout history has a man who lived a life of ease left a name worth remembering.
- Theodore Roosevelt
It is easy to see the glow but hard to recognize the awakening of silence.
- Dejan Stojanović
The biggest proof of the presence of "witness" is; while indulging in any wrong
doing whether someone knows it or not, there is no such person who himself
does not know that what he is doing, is wrong.
- Deep Trivedi
The most important thing is to enjoy your life—to be happy—it's all that matters.
- Audrey Hepburn
As soon as we lose the moral basis, we cease to be religious. There is no such thing as religion overriding morality. Man, for instance, cannot be untruthful, cruel or incontinent and claim to have God on his side.
- Mahatma Gandhi
One of the truly bad effects of religion is that it teaches us that it is a virtue to be satisfied with not understanding.
- Richard Dawkins
The essential matrimonial facts: that to be happy you have to find variety in repetition; that to go forward you have to come back to where you begin.
- Jeffrey Eugenides
Democracy is two wolves and a lamb deciding what to have for dinner. Liberty is a well-armed lamb.
- Anonymous
